**Action item (PM-214, Coldvault archival):** Automate archiving of cold storage buckets older than the retention cutoff. Manual sweeps missed two regions last quarter and blew the storage budget. Owner: infra rotation. Sweep cadence, batch size, and age thresholds must be config-driven, not hardcoded, so on-call can tune under load. Dry-run mode required before first prod run. Proposed defaults for review at sync are below.

limits module of fahog-kahop:
CAPS = {
    "fraeth": 189,
    "drumir": 842,
}

## Tidemark Widget — Restart Procedure

If the tide-table widget on Harborglass shows stale predictions, first check the Moonfetch sync job; it pulls harmonic constants nightly. Restart with `moonfetch --resync`. If the widget still lags, flush the prediction cache and redeploy the widget pod. Verify against the Selkenport reference station — readings should match within two minutes. The resync call authenticates against our internal Ebbline service, and you'll need credentials on your first run. The key is below.

app token of kahop-kaguf = kto2_rs

**Alert: DriverMatch heuristic degradation.** This fires when the Fleetwise assignment heuristic's average match latency exceeds 800ms over a 10-minute window, or when unassigned-ride backlog grows past 150. Common causes include stale zone-weight caches and surge recalculation loops. Check the heuristic worker logs before restarting anything, and record your findings. If the cause is unclear, contact the routing team directly.

pager mailbox: belvan.ulavan.druiel@halixdyn.local